✦ Synopsis


In the title compound, C 14 H 13 ClO 4 S, the dihedral angle between the two benzene rings is 73.0 (2) . The supramolecular aggregation is completed by means of C-HÁ Á ÁO hydrogen bonds involving a sulfone O atom and an aromatic CH group, forming centrosymmetric dimers.
